About this artwork
An acrylic on canvas piece typical of his recent work incorporating an amazing multiplicity of colour and pattern, wonderfully balanced and superbly considered. The piece comes unframed but ready to hang on stretched canvas.
'' Last week Jackdaws decided to build a nest on top of our chimney in Devon which means no fires at home till the nesting season is over. Personal events such as these frequently inspire an artistic response.Events have a way… of taking over the smooth running of our lives, as we have experienced here and around the world. There is something comforting and hopeful in the realisation that nature continues with the changing seasons and that its natural balance remains in tact and undisturbed.

« I am constantly searching for answers and questions relating to the human condition. Art reveals our greatness and our vulnerability. »
F G Davis is an award-winning painter from the UK who has extensively exhibited nationally and internationally. The themes represented in his works reflect his life experiences, including memories, people, ideas and places. Davis continuously varies his mediums and techniques, employing mixed media, collage, textile art, photomontage, gouache, watercolours and acrylics in the creation of his compositions.
